Who should listen The Miracle of Forgiveness

"The Miracle of Forgiveness" by Spencer W. Kimball is an essential audiobook for individuals seeking guidance on the importance of forgiveness in their lives. It is particularly beneficial for members of The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ints, as it delves into doctrinal teachings and personal anecdotes that resonate with their faith. However, anyone grappling with feelings of resentment, guilt, or the desire for self-improvement can find valuable insights in this work, as it emphasizes the transformative power of forgiveness and its profound impact on personal growth and healing.

Author : Spencer W. Kimball

Spencer W. Kimball, born on March 28, 1895, in Salt Lake City and raised in Thatcher, Arizona, was a prominent leader in The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. He served a mission before marrying Camilla Eyring and establishing a family in Safford, Arizona, where he ran an insurance business while actively participating in community and church leadership roles. Called as an Apostle in 1943, Kimball overcame significant health challenges to become Church President on December 30, 1973, at the age of 78. His dynamic leadership during a time of remarkable growth and vitality for the Church led to major advancements in doctrinal understanding, member unity, and global gospel outreach. Under his presidency, the number of operating temples doubled, missionary efforts increased by 50 percent, and the priesthood was extended to all worthy male members. He passed away in Salt Lake City on November 5, 1985.
